Under the general direction of the Regional Maintenance Manager, the incumbent will be responsible for planned equipment maintenance schedules, logging of all work orders, preparation and update of monthly statistical reports, and utility reports.

 

The ideal candidate will meet the following educational criteria:

  • Diploma or Associate Degree in Business Administration 
  • One (1) year experience in a similar position 

 

Specific Knowledge & Skills Required:

  • Knowledge of biomedical equipment 
  • Computer Literate 
  • Effective oral and written communication skills 
  • Good management and interpersonal skills 
  • Good analytical, technical skills and sound judgment 

 

Key responsibilities will include but not limited to:

  • Monitoring schedules for planned preventive maintenance of biomedical and critical equipment across the Region 
  • Ensuring all work orders are logged on a daily basis in the Maintenance Management System.
  • Liaising with Biomedical Supervisor to provide requisitions for ordering of specific biomedical parts needed to repair equipment as well as monitor basic stock level. 
  • Updating all inventory listing of equipment into the Maintenance Management System through ongoing dialogue with Biomedical and Maintenance Supervisors. 
  • Liaising with Maintenance Supervisors to ensure the tagging of all equipment at the Region’s Health Facilities
